    I went to Alfred Angelo which I do not recommend. The dresses are pretty (that is where my bridesmaid dresses came from) but they are utterly disorganized! They got sizing wrong, names wrong, and phone numbers wrong. However, if you can get over that they do have some nice and reasonably priced dresses.

    I went to Jingles, which was very nice but it would be tough to find a dress in that price range. However, they have more trunk shows than the other stores in the area so you could get a designer gown with a pretty hefty discount.

    I went to Tiffany's and had the BEST service! Dresses of all price ranges and super helpful staff.... I wanted to get a dress there on principle!

    I also went to Bella Rosa, which is where I ultimately got my dress from. Great service, nice new store that is set up to really give the full "bridal" experience. They also have dresses of all price ranges there and I found mine for about what you are looking to spend!

    I kind of went backwards and found dresses/designers online that I like and have been going around the state to the stores that carry them. I'm trying to stay under your budget as well. I'm avoiding David's, mostly because they don't carry the lines I'm looking for, but also because of the cattle-herding atmosphere there.

    I just went this weekend to Bridal Elegance for the Allure trunk show and had a great experience. They're very nice and helpful and attentive and didn't overbook appts. All their dresses are under $1600 too! Great selection of hair accessories and veils. I think I found my dress here but have two others I want to look at to be sure :).

    Been to Sestra. They were helpful and nice, but the "bridal" experience is a little different. Hard to explain really. Selection was a little small but they had a lot of dresses on sale, like $200 on sale. They haven't gotten their 2011 collections in yet :(

    My friend went to Bella Rosa and loved it. Said her consultant was amazing and she ended up getting her dress there.

    I'm headed to Caryn's in Farmville this weekend for another trunk show. I've heard mixed things about them (mostly about the service) but they have a little of all the designers I'm looking for and are priced very well.
